xcbeyond|疯狂源自梦想,技术成就辉煌

不为别的,只为学习……

分布式架构基本思想

在互联网大行其道的今天,各种分布式系统已经司空见惯。搜索引擎、电商网站、微博、微信、O2O平台。。凡是涉及到大规模用户、高并发访问的,无一不是分布式。关于分布式系统,并没...

2019-05-30 22:56:38

阅读数 5

评论数 0

从零开始实现RPC框架 - RPC原理及实现

RPC概述RPC(Remote Procedure Call)即远程过程调用,允许一台计算机调用另一台计算机上的程序得到结果,而代码中不需要做额外的编程,就像在本地调用一...

2019-05-29 08:57:38

阅读数 5

评论数 0

最新最全运维技能图谱

随着系统的庞大、服务/模块的增多、部署的复杂,运维人员对版本的发布升级、问题跟踪、运行监管等,苦不堪言,是一个长期饱受煎熬的过程。面对现状,都会考虑来研发一个合适...

2019-05-28 17:59:56

阅读数 5

评论数 0

Java 性能优化:教你提高代码运行的效率

我认为,代码优化的最重要的作用应该是:避免未知的错误。在代码上线运行的过程中,往往会出现很多我们意想不到的错误,因为线上环境和开发环境是非常不同的,错误定位到最...

2019-05-27 09:28:31

阅读数 6

评论数 0

Maven的爱恨情仇

前言 在如今的互联网项目开发当中,特别是Java开发中,可以说Maven是随处可见。Maven的仓库管理、依赖管理、继承和聚合等特性为项目的构建提供了一整套完善的解决方案,可以说如果你搞不懂Maven,那么一个多模块的项目足以让你头疼,依赖冲突就会让你不知所措,甚至搞不清楚项目是如何运行起来的。...

2019-05-25 15:18:12

阅读数 1906

评论数 4

项目中常用的 19 条 MySQL 优化

一、EXPLAIN做MySQL优化,我们要善用EXPLAIN查看SQL执行计划。下面来个简单的示例,标注(1,2,3,4,5)我们要重点关注的数据type列,连接类型...

2019-05-22 23:27:39

阅读数 4

评论数 0

Mybatis中 $ 和 # 千万不要乱用!

开头这是一次代码优化过程中发现的问题,在功能优化后发现部分数据查不到出来了,问题就在于一条sql上的#和$。下图为两条sql:从图上可以看出 wwlr.LabelId i...

2019-05-20 08:56:02

阅读数 5

评论数 0

springBoot异步任务、异步监控

除了自己实现线程外,springBoot本身就提供了通过注解的方式,进行异步任务的执行。下面主要记录一下,在springBoot项目中实现异步任务,以及对异步任务...

2019-05-18 21:01:07

阅读数 5

评论数 0

程序员的一生,从那年高考开始...

本文由100offer公众号(ID:im100offer)授权转载。100offer是一个帮助高端人才找工作的平台,长期关注互联网行业动态与职业发展。 程序员从...

2019-05-17 15:12:51

阅读数 4

评论数 0

程序员与性生活

|作者:代码湾|链接:https://blog.csdn.net/B9Q8e64lO6mm/article/details/78849012在朋友圈看到了有人分享了知乎这...

2019-05-17 15:12:51

阅读数 2

评论数 0

面试官:给我说说你对Java GC机制的理解?

# 写在前面使用Java快一年时间了,从最早大学时候对Java的憎恶,到逐渐接受,到工作中体会到了Java开发的各种便捷与福利,这确实是一门不错的开发语言。不仅是...

2019-05-16 20:30:57

阅读数 5

评论数 0

在 IDEA 中调试 Bug的必备技巧

|作者:bojiangzhou|链接:http://www.cnblogs.com/chiangchou/Debug用来追踪代码的运行流程,通常在程序运行过程中出现异常,...

2019-05-16 20:30:57

阅读数 4

评论数 0

微服务进阶之路,容器落地避坑指南

作者:周小四,青云QingCloud 应用及容器平台研发总监;于爽,KubeSphere容器平台产品经理编者按:容器和容器的编排仅仅是部署和运行的基础平台,开发人...

2019-05-15 22:22:48

阅读数 5

评论数 0

HTTP方式文件分片断点下载

前言 在进行大文件或网络带宽不是很好的情况下,分片断点下载就会显得很有必要,目前各大下载工具,如:迅雷,都是很好的支持分片断点下载功能的。本文就通过http方式进行文件分片断点下载,进行实战说明。 HTTP之Range 在开始之前有必要了解一下相关概念及原理,即:HTTP之Rang...

2019-05-11 12:05:25

阅读数 178

评论数 0

基于redis分布式锁实现“秒杀”

最近在项目中遇到了类似“秒杀”的业务场景,在本篇博客中,我将用一个非常简单的demo,阐述实现所谓“秒杀”的基本思路。业务场景所谓秒杀,从业务角度看,是短时间内多个用户“...

2019-05-09 10:08:44

阅读数 5

评论数 0

网传外企巨头Oracle北京裁员900多人,良心赔偿N+6

一上班就在微信群里看到了这么一条消息,不知道真假,请各位看客自行甄别。(以下内容均收集与网络,如有争议不实请及时联系作者进行处理)网上一搜,此类新闻比比皆是。昨日上午,在...

2019-05-08 09:16:40

阅读数 5

评论数 0

如何利用JWT来实现对API的授权访问

什么是JWT JWT(JSON Web Token)是一个开放标准(RFC 7519),它定义了一种紧凑且独立的方式,可以在各个系统之间用JSON作为对象安全地传输信息,并且可以保证所传输的信息不会被篡改。 JWT通常有两种应用场景: 授权。这是最常见的JWT使用场景。一旦用户登录,每个...

2019-05-07 23:56:34

阅读数 58

评论数 1

程序员面试被要求手写代码,你与顶级程序员的差别在哪?

面试时,被要求手写代码,自信心爆棚的你,忽然有了提笔忘记的感觉,在一张纸上反复涂涂画画,勉强写出了一个功能,结果漏洞百出,面试过程相当不顺利,丢下笔,对接下来的面...

2019-05-06 23:14:39

阅读数 5

评论数 0

提示
确定要删除当前文章?
取消 删除